Wholesaling Houses 101: A Comprehensive Overview

Wholesaling houses gives beginners an immediate foothold in the property market, focusing on low-capital transactions that can generate swift returns, yet grounded in strong bargaining and area-specific data insights. Through this approach, a wholesaler obtains a discounted property agreement, selling the contract to a final buyer at a markup, thus acting as the middleman who connects motivated sellers with eager buyers. Prosperity depends on identifying underpriced assets in the right areas, enabling the wholesaler to create value through rapid contract assignments. In the same way, knowledge of neighborhood dynamics secures reliable post-renovation projections, leading to deals where both seller and buyer find the terms advantageous These fundamentals lay the groundwork for a thriving wholesaling career, guiding investors to identify, negotiate, and finalize deals systematically, while mitigating risks through informed decision-making at each stage. Overall, wholesaling houses 101 provides a structured way for fresh investors to see quick gains, provided they keep up with integrity, vigilance, and consistent pursuit of valuable deals.

Many beginners find wholesaling appealing due to its relatively low barrier to entry, as hefty financing typically isn’t mandatory for obtaining a contract at below-market rates, with personal credit often playing a smaller role than in typical property acquisitions. Alternatively, prosperity relies on building relationships that reveal hidden inventory early, along with strong negotiation that persuades sellers to accept fair but discounted offers. Veterans underscore the importance of relentless outreach using flyers, digital platforms, and community events, ensuring a steady flow of motivated homeowners who might consider a fast sale over a lengthy listing process. Breaking Down Wholesaling Steps

In the beginning, uncovering discounted listings forms the primary gateway to a wholesaling deal, usually entailing investigating distressed occupant rosters, inheritance property lists, or vacant landlord data to spot undervalued deals. Then, reaching out to sellers and assessing how quickly they want to move typically shapes contract discussions, leading to a scenario where fair but appealing offers can persuade them to accept a quick, hassle-free closing. Securing the property under a purchase contract, albeit with clauses allowing assignment, cements the wholesaler’s position, yielding the ability to hand over that purchase authority to another party ready with cash or financing, while allowing the wholesaler to collect a margin spanning the original contract total and the sum the new buyer commits. These transference clauses typically have expiration dates, meaning swift promotion and buyer engagement is key, stopping conditions where time runs out or the owner loses confidence in your ability to close. Ultimately, working with a legitimate closing agent ensures the transaction finalizes accurately and lawfully, guaranteeing clarity for every participant while reducing the potential for last-minute setbacks.

Over these phases, the middleman’s priority lies in open communication and equitable proposals, because a solid standing leads to repeated assignments and helpful word-of-mouth marketing. Be it postcards, local scouting, or real estate mixers, sustaining a lead funnel is indispensable for ongoing deals, yet robust lead management platforms guarantee no contact gets overlooked, dividing prospects for targeted interactions. Negotiation and Relationship Building

Effective negotiation requires respecting the owner’s situation while presenting beneficial terms, leading to a deal that resonates with both parties’ objectives, as opposed to imposing terms that disregard the seller’s needs. Fostering a bond requires validating the occupant’s obstacles and consistently demonstrating honesty, which sets the stage for smoother contract signings and less likelihood of last-minute hesitations. Simultaneously, learning what the final investor seeks—renovation projects or steady cash flow—allows for accurate property pairing, enhancing your credibility as someone who reliably sources feasible listings. Sustained achievement arises from keeping a robust roster of proven investors or affiliates who execute deals efficiently, because any dip in demand leaves quality agreements stranded without a final taker. Communication remains key: promptly disclosing any property flaws or contract updates fosters loyalty and ensures realistic expectations.

In higher-stakes talks, many professionals practice dialogues through mock sessions, helping them hone persuasive language and handle objections with poise. Still, authenticity matters most, as sellers often respond better to genuine concern than pushy sales tactics. Constant follow-ups, including texts or brief calls, remind the seller you remain interested and capable of executing the deal, stopping them from seeking alternative solutions or doubting your seriousness. Clarity over your margin, scheduling, and terms avoids major friction before funds are exchanged. Partnering with settlement professionals or advisors helps curb contractual snags, granting security that the procedure respects all formalities and remains steady through the final transfer.

How to Address Typical Obstacles in Wholesaling

One frequent issue arises when ARVs are overestimated, leaving too little profit for the end buyer to find the deal appealing, forcing the transaction to collapse or requiring a hurried rework that eats into your fee. Likewise, certain owners resist discounted proposals, particularly when personal attachments inflate their perceived property value, hence furnishing solid data and itemized rehab forecasts offers credibility to your stance. Regional statutes or shifting restrictions occasionally catch novices off guard, making it imperative to consult a real estate attorney or experienced mentor who understands the local requirements, preventing nullified deals, penalties, or negative publicity stemming from accidental breaches. Financing obstacles emerge if the end buyer struggles to secure funds, delaying or jeopardizing closing, meaning it’s wise to cultivate relationships with people who can close without financing hurdles. Competition from other wholesalers or flippers can also drive up prices, squeezing your margins if you rely on extremely tight deals, so branching out to less saturated neighborhoods or refining your marketing to uncover off-market gems helps you stand out.

A percentage of novices hurry to flip agreements lacking clarity on the investor’s actual aims, causing failed closings or eroded trust when objectives clash at the eleventh hour. Expanding Wholesaling Networks Strategically

A robust buyer’s list stands at the heart of any thriving wholesaling enterprise, offering ready investors to assign your contracts to, cutting down the likelihood of last-minute collapses or extensive standoffs that waste resources. Engaging in meetups, social platforms, or professional associations broadens such lead pipelines, and regular outreach ensures you remain a primary contact when they seek fresh acquisitions. As you scale, consider segmenting your buyer’s list by preferences—some may crave fix-and-flip opportunities, while others want rental income, thereby guaranteeing each outreach resonates with the appropriate buyer subset. Auto-systems facilitate controlling these rising networks, deploying timed notifications or SMS to highlight fresh listings, preventing the surge of incoming leads from drowning you in clerical tasks. Delegating specialized jobs—e.g., on-site evaluations or branding content—frees you up for negotiation and vision, whereby you can expand into new neighborhoods, build joint ventures, or refine advanced negotiation tactics. Keeping watch on indicators like assignment profit, closing speed, and ad spend ratio uncovers the success of your expansions, driving immediate pivots in case certain angles falter or audience interest wavers. Scalability also depends on forging partnerships with reliable contractors or real estate agents who can verify property conditions swiftly, supporting consistent valuations and fostering belief among buyer networks in your thoroughness.

A well-managed brand naturally garners ongoing business, personal recommendations, and direct outreach from those who hear of your fairness, implying that delivering consistent value at each milestone cements resilience despite changing economic climates.
